I chose Legacy series cymbals by Sabian. They are the best all round cymbals in my arsenal.. So good in fact, that my sound man went out and bought himself a set! A perfect balance of smokey dark tones and icy shimmer.. They play equally well from large stage to small club gigs.. I never leave home without them.

Sabian HHX Legacy 14" Hihats - Very responsive pairing delivers clean, crisp stick articulation and solid pedal 'chick', with warm, tonal color.

Sabian HHX Legacy 21" Ride - This light, crashable model delivers stick definition, wash, and darkness with an unlathed 'control band' limiting spread.

Sabian’s Signature Fierce crashes are an essential part of my setup, to me they sit somewhere between a crash, china, and an effects cymbal.. They are excellent for riding and crashing.. They also make crispy sounding stacks!

My Sabian Signature Encore cymbals are dark, dry, and dynamically controlled.. Always an excellent choice for the studio and any environment where I need extra control and articulation... They have a unique and unmistakable sound, and an aesthetically pleasing matte finish.
